The recommended maintenance dose of NEURONTIN in patients 3 to 4 years of age is 40 mg/kg/day, given in three divided doses. The recommended maintenance dose of NEURONTIN in patients 5 to 11 years of age is 25 mg/kg/day to 35 mg/kg/day, given in three divided doses. NEURONTIN may be administered as the oral solution, capsule, or …

WebJan 22, 2024 · It is caused by medications that build up high levels of serotonin in the body. Serotonin is a chemical that the body produces naturally. It's needed for the nerve cells and brain to function. But too much serotonin causes signs and symptoms that can range from mild (shivering and diarrhea) to severe (muscle rigidity, fever and seizures).
Webthoracotomy, and shoulder arthroscopy [8-11] Studies of gabapentin use specifically in trauma patients have been limited to rib fractures, blunt thoracic trauma, spinal cord injury, and amputations. Gabapentin did not decrease pain scores or opioid requirements in patients with multiple rib fractures. [12]

Gabapentin works by dampening the pain signals sent … coachman small class cWebGabapentin is in a class of medications called anticonvulsants. Gabapentin treats seizures by decreasing abnormal excitement in the brain. Gabapentin relieves the pain of PHN by changing the way the body senses pain.
